Output d866a042ca5e80f97a682c93b4e27b82eb04ff932a19f6619944ac0f75e694e7:0

value
59107
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1bb1b6a5ebc08fb578cf0e149911b45cf7bdca70 OP_EQUAL
address
34DT4UJLtPhw6NPzcECLHNTjhSf6rNDPrx
transaction
d866a042ca5e80f97a682c93b4e27b82eb04ff932a19f6619944ac0f75e694e7
spent
true